Long-Term vs Roll-off dumpsters
Whether or not you desire a long-term or roll off dumpster depends on the kind of job and service you need. Permanent dumpster service is for ongoing needs that last longer than just a day or two. This includes things like day-to-day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is exactly what the name indicates; a one-time demand for project-specific waste removal.
Temporary rolloff d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they'll be properly used. These are generally bigger containers that could handle all the waste that comes with that specific job. Permanent dumpsters are generally smaller containers because they are emptied on a regular basis and so do not need to hold as much at one time.
If you request a long-lasting dumpster, some companies require at least a one-year service agreement for that dumpster. Roll-off dumpsters merely require a rental fee for the time that you maintain the dumpster on the job.
What Kinds of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?
You can put most types of debris into a dumpster rental in Greene. There are, however,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ot put compounds into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ronic Equipment and batteries are also prohibited. If something presents an environmental risk, you likely cannot place it in a dumpster. Contact your rental business if you're unsure.
That makes most varieties of debris that you could place in the dumpster, contain dr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any kind of debris left from a building job can go in the dumpster.
Particular kinds of satisfactory debris, however, may require additional fees. In the event you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should ask the rental business whether you need to pay an extra f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, determined by the item.

Can I Utilize a Roll off Dumpster in a Residential Area?
Most residential areas allow roll off dumpsters. When you own a drive, then you can certainly normally park the dumpster there so you really do not annoy your neighbors or cause traffic problems by placing it upon the street.
Some jobs, though, will require setting the dumpster on the road. If it applies to you personally, then you must speak to your city to discover whether you need to get any licenses before renting the dumpster. In most cases, cities will allow you to keep a dumpster on a residential street for a short quantity of time. Should you think you will need to be sure that it stays to the street for several weeks or months, though, you might need to get a license.
Contacting your local licenses and licensing office is usually wise. Even supposing it's an unnecessary precaution, at least you will realize that you're following the law.

Do you know the Various Sizes of Dumpsters Accessible?
Depending on the size of your endeavor, you may require a little or big dumpster that can carry all the debris and leftover stuff.
Dumpster rental companies usually provide several sizes for people and businesses. Deciding on the best size should enable you to remove debris as affordably as possible.
The most frequent dumpsters contain 10-yard, 20-yard, 30-yard, and 40-yard versions. For those who have a tiny endeavor, like clearing out a garage or cellar, you can likely benefit from a 10-yard or 20-yard dumpster. For those who have a bigger endeavor, like an entire remodel or constructing a brand new house, then you'll likely need a 30-yard or 40-yard dumpster.
Many people decide to rent a bigger dumpster than they think they are going to want. Although renting a bigger dumpster costs more cash, it's cheaper than having to an additional dumpster after a little one gets complete.

Terms to be aware of when renting a dumpster in Greene
When you rent a dumpster in Greene, you are dealing with professionals who use terms connected with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. Because you likely do not use these terms every day,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This will really help you deal with company employees who may get impatient if you don't realize what they are explaining about their products.
"Container" and "roll off" are both acceptable terms for the big metal box you need to rent. Professionals don't use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are often rented in cubic yard sizes, but you don't have to comprise the "cubic" part. Only say "yard" or "yarder." If, for example, you want to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you may say, "I'm interested in a 30-yard roll off" or "I Had like to rent a 30-yarder." Take advantage of these terms, and you'll seem like a professional when you call.
What Size Dumpster Should I Get for a Residential Clean Out in Greene?
Residential clean outs typically don't demand large dumpsters. The size that you need, though, will be contingent on the size of the job.
If you plan to clean out the whole house, then you likely need a 20-yard roll off dumpster. You could likewise use this size for a big basement or attic clean out.
In case you just need to clean out a room or two, then you definitely may want to select a 10-yard dumpster.
When selecting a dumpster, though, it is often wise to request a size bigger than what you think you will need. Unless you're a professional, it is difficult to estimate the exact size needed for your job. By getting a slightly bigger size, you spend a little more money, but you also prevent the possibility you will run out of room. Renting a bigger dumpster is almost always cheaper than renting two small ones.
